Oklahoma City Thunder's Extended Break: Advantage or Setback?

The Oklahoma City Thunder are currently enjoying an extended break in their schedule, a period of relative calm amidst the whirlwind of an NBA season. But is this extended respite a strategic advantage, allowing for rest, recovery, and tactical adjustments, or a potential setback, disrupting momentum and rhythm? The answer, as with most things in basketball, is complex.

A Chance to Recharge and Reassess:

The break offers the Thunder a valuable opportunity to address key areas needing improvement. Injuries, a common factor in any NBA season, can be effectively managed during this downtime. Players can focus on rehabilitation, strengthening, and preventative measures, minimizing the risk of further setbacks. This is particularly crucial for a young team like the Thunder, whose long-term success relies heavily on the continued health and development of its core players. Furthermore, coaches can use this time to meticulously analyze game footage, identify weaknesses, and refine strategies for upcoming matchups. This strategic planning could prove invaluable in the latter half of the season.

The Potential Downside: Breaking Momentum

However, the extended break also presents potential disadvantages. Maintaining the team's hard-earned momentum is crucial. The rhythm and chemistry developed on the court can be easily disrupted by a prolonged absence from competitive play. This is especially true for a team that's still building its identity and working towards cohesive play. The risk of rustiness and a loss of sharpness is a very real concern. The mental aspect is also significant; maintaining focus and intensity during an extended period without games requires discipline and strong team unity.

Key Players and Their Impact:

The impact of the break will likely vary depending on individual players. For younger players still developing their consistency, the break could be a mixed bag. While it allows for improvement in skill and conditioning, it also runs the risk of losing sharpness in game situations. Established veterans, on the other hand, may benefit from the additional rest, allowing them to return to action rejuvenated and ready to lead the team.

Analyzing the Schedule:

The timing of the break is another critical factor. Is it strategically placed to allow the team to recuperate before a challenging stretch of games, or does it precede a crucial period where maintaining momentum is paramount? The Thunder's coaching staff will have undoubtedly considered this when planning their approach to the extended break.

Conclusion: A Calculated Risk

Ultimately, whether the extended break proves to be an advantage or a setback for the Oklahoma City Thunder remains to be seen. It's a calculated risk, a gamble on the benefits of rest and strategic planning outweighing the potential loss of momentum. The Thunder’s performance in the games following the break will be the ultimate indicator of the success (or failure) of this strategic decision. Only time will tell if this period of rest translates into improved performance and a stronger finish to the season. The upcoming games will be a crucial test of the team's resilience and adaptability.
